What Causes a Shower Drain Clog? Understanding the Common Culprits

A shower drain clog seldom happens suddenly; instead, it builds up slowly as various everyday substances mix to clog the pipe. Hair stands out as the primary biggest culprit, contributing to the majority of bathroom drain issues according to plumbing industry reports. Loose hairs that come loose during washing become entwined, creating compact mats that trap extra material and withstand simple flushing. In areas with hard water, such as much of Southern California, mineral deposits react with soap scum, body oils, and conditioner residues to produce a heavy, chalky scale that coats pipe interiors and increases blockage formation. This chemical reaction results in a particularly tough residue that makes many clogged shower drains much harder to fix without focused intervention.

Additional factors compound the problem considerably. Skin cells fall during bathing, combined with dirt carried in from daily activities, contribute volume to the growing mass. Remains from thick conditioners, body washes, and bath oils deposit slick films that bond with minerals and catch more debris over time. In vintage homes across neighborhoods like Poway, Mira Mesa, or Rancho Bernardo, aging pipes with deterioration, narrow diameters, or inadequate slope hold material more easily, turning minor slowdowns into severe restrictions. These combined causes produce a annoying cycle of recurring blockages, often accompanied with slow draining showers, bad odors, gurgling sounds, or obvious standing water that creates concerns about future mold growth and hygiene risks. Knowing these linked factors allows homeowners to select appropriate removal techniques and use effective prevention measures ahead of small issues worsen into major plumbing emergencies. Hair Accumulation and How It Builds Up

Hair gathers quickly because hair strands regularly shed during shampooing and turn intertwined, creating water-resistant mats that trap extra debris. These mats expand heavier with each use, gradually restricting water flow and producing noticeable slow draining showers. Families with long-haired individuals or frequent daily users encounter this issue at an accelerated rate. Consistent monitoring of drainage speed helps detect early signs of buildup. Soap Scum, Body Oils, and Residue

Soap scum appears when fats in bar soaps and liquid body washes react with hard water minerals, producing a clingy film that lines pipe walls and catches particles. Body oils from skin and hair increase a slick layer that makes this residue far more difficult to remove without chemicals. Over weeks, this combination hardens into a significant obstruction. Role of Shampoo and Conditioner Buildup

Many popular shampoos and conditioners have silicones and conditioning ingredients that leave coating residues inside pipes. These coatings bond with minerals to form especially tough layers that add to persistent shower drain clogs. San Diego Hard Water and Mineral Deposits

Hard water brings large amounts of calcium and magnesium that bond with soap residues, forming scale deposits that line pipes and restrict flow. This area-specific characteristic makes shower drain clogs more frequent and tougher to fix in San Diego homes versus areas with softer water. How to Unclog a Shower Drain Yourself: Safe DIY Removal Techniques

A large number of small to moderate shower drain clogs can be resolved securely at home using methods that protect your plumbing system from damage. Begin with the least aggressive options and progress only as needed. Consistently put first safety by wearing protective gloves, having proper ventilation, and steering clear of high heat on plastic pipes to stop weakening joints. Manual Removal for Surface Clogs

Commence by carefully removing the drain cover and employing a flashlight to examine for visible material. Protected hands or needle-nose pliers allow safe extraction of hair clumps and surface residue. This straightforward approach clears many minor blockages quickly and prevents further accumulation downstream. It acts as the ideal first step for residents facing a clogged shower drain. Boiling Water and Hot Flush Methods

Heat a kettle of water and run it slowly down the drain in stages to dissolve light soap residue and release early buildup. Do again the process several times for optimal effectiveness. Heat alone can disintegrate many light soap scum accumulations sans adding chemicals. This easy technique works especially well for new blockages. Natural Baking Soda and Vinegar Solution

Place half a cup of baking soda followed by half a cup of white vinegar into the drain and permit the fizzing to work for at least thirty minutes. This foaming action dissolves organic material like hair and soap scum without risk. Finish with a hot water flush to flush out loosened debris completely. Plunger and Basic Pressure Techniques

Make a seal by putting a small amount of water to the shower base, then use a flat-bottom plunger to pump strongly and generate pressure that removes blockages. This traditional method proves quite successful against many surface-level shower drain clogs. Right technique boosts results and frequently clears drains in minutes. Hydro Jetting for Tough Buildups

Hydro jetting uses strong water streams to fully scour pipe interiors, removing scale, grease, hair, and mineral deposits that traditional methods are unable to touch. This powerful technique returns full pipe diameter and removes hidden accumulations accountable for recurring blockages. Licensed professionals manage pressure to prevent any chance to modern piping. Sewer Camera Inspection for Hidden Issues

Small, bendy cameras travel through pipes to offer instant visual inspection of interior conditions. This non-invasive inspection tool shows cracks, root intrusion, offset joints, or severe scale buildup that would otherwise stay hidden. Accurate identification stops unnecessary digging or speculative repairs. Many homeowners value the clarity this service provides to complicated problems. How to Prevent Shower Drain Clogs Long-Term

Effective prevention prevents shower drain clogs ahead of they occur into significant inconveniences. Establishing consistent routines and using protective devices removes the frequent sources of buildup, preserving both time and money while protecting pipe condition. Installing and Using Hair Catchers

Strainer screens or in-drain traps capture hair prior to it reaches the plumbing system, greatly reducing the primary cause of most blockages. These affordable devices demand only seconds to empty after each use and preserve full effectiveness with minimal effort. Different styles suit multiple drain designs. Weekly and Monthly Flush Schedules

Running hot water through drains every week breaks down light residues, while monthly natural flushes with baking soda and vinegar provide better cleaning without harsh chemicals. This simple schedule prevents gradual buildup and maintains smooth flow throughout the system. Regularity is more effective than sporadic intensive cleaning. Frequently Asked Questions About Shower Drain Clogs

How do I know if my shower drain clog is serious?
Fast water backup, reduced drainage in multiple fixtures, persistent odors, or gurgling sounds often indicate more serious blockages. These alert signs point to the need for professional inspection to prevent pipe damage or mold growth. Timely assessment prevents costly escalation. Can hard water cause permanent damage?
Yes, continuous mineral deposits slowly erode pipes, lower flow capacity, and reduce overall system lifespan. Consistent maintenance or water softening systems efficiently lessen these risks. When should I call a professional for a clogged shower drain?
Call a professional when repeated DIY attempts fail, odors continue despite cleaning, or multiple drains exhibit slowing. Experts employ advanced tools like hydro jetting and cameras for thorough, lasting clearance. Timely professional intervention stops more extensive damage. Are chemical drain cleaners safe for pipes?
Many chemical cleaners over time erode pipes, particularly older or plastic varieties, while providing only temporary relief. Natural alternatives and professional methods offer safer , more durable outcomes. Steering clear of harsh chemicals maintains your plumbing system.
